➢ Out of Range Notification

If a command is issued from the remote, but the remote is beyond the
range of the vehicle to receive the command, the remote will respond
with an Out of Range notification. If this occurs, the remote will emit a
harsh tone and the out of range indicator will appear.
Since conditions will vary in different areas (ie: Weather, RF interfer-
ence, etc) range may be affected and require you to be closer to the
vehicle for successful transmission.

➢ System maintenance

The system requires no specific maintenance. Your One way remote is
powered by small coin cell lightweight 3-volt lithium battery that will last
approximately one year under normal use. The 1-way remote uses one
CR2032 cell battery. The 2-way remote contains a non-replaceable
rechargeable battery. When the battery begins to weaken, the operat-
ing range will be reduced.
